Colleen Anne Silvernail was a registered financial professional .
Colleen is a previously registered financial professional and started their career in finance in 2021. Colleen had worked at 1 firm and has passed the Series 6TO and SIE exams.

Red Flags
Disclosures can be potential red flags, including customer disputes, regulatory fines, employer terminations, bankruptcies, judgments, liens, or certain criminal activities.
Check for any disclosures as part of your thorough research when choosing an advisor.
